A dynamic discussion is underway to examine the achievements, challenges, and opportunities of community-driven initiatives in fostering healthier families in regions not served by government Lady Health Workers. Ayesha Leghari, Country Representative at Population Services International Pakistan, emphasized the effectiveness of the Rural Support Programmes Network (RSPN) approach to family planning. This strategy, implemented under the FCDO-funded DAFPAK project, actively involves communities, resulting in a notable rise in Contraceptive Prevalence Rates.


Leghari advocates for the nationwide expansion of this impactful model to address gaps in family planning services and promote sustainable health solutions.
